Princess Alexandra is a name shared by many royal women throughout history. When you see this name, it can sometimes be confusing because it refers to different people from various countries and time periods. This page helps you understand who some of these notable Princesses Alexandra are.

Famous Princesses Named Alexandra

Princess Alexandra of Denmark (Queen of the United Kingdom)

Princess Alexandra of Denmark (1844–1925) was a very important royal figure. She was the oldest daughter of King Christian IX of Denmark. She later became the Queen consort of King Edward VII of the United Kingdom. This means she was the wife of the King and a Queen, but she didn't rule on her own. She was known for her charitable work and her love of fashion.

Princess Alexandra, The Honourable Lady Ogilvy

Princess Alexandra, The Honourable Lady Ogilvy (born 1936) is a member of the British Royal Family. She is a granddaughter of King George V of the United Kingdom. She has carried out many royal duties and supported various charities throughout her life.

Princess Alexandra of Luxembourg

Princess Alexandra of Luxembourg (born 1991) is the only daughter of Henri, the Grand Duke of Luxembourg. She is currently in the line of succession to the throne of Luxembourg. She often represents her country at official events.

Other Princesses Named Alexandra

Many other royal women have also been named Alexandra. Here are a few more examples:

  • Alexandra the Maccabee (63 BC–28 BC) was a princess from the ancient Hasmonean Kingdom.
  • Grand Duchess Alexandra Georgievna of Russia (1870–1891) was born a Princess of Greece and Denmark before marrying into the Russian Imperial Family.
  • Princess Alexandra, Duchess of Fife (1891–1959) was another granddaughter of King Edward VII of the United Kingdom.
  • Princess Alexandra of Yugoslavia (1921–1993) was the daughter of Alexander I of Greece and later became the Queen consort of Peter II of Yugoslavia.
  • Alexandra, Countess of Frederiksborg (born 1964) was formerly Princess Alexandra of Denmark. She was married to Prince Joachim of Denmark.
  • Princess Alexandra of Sayn-Wittgenstein-Berleburg (born 1970) is the eldest daughter of Princess Benedikte of Denmark.
  • Princess Alexandra of Hanover (born 1999) is the youngest daughter of Ernst August V, Prince of Hanover, and Caroline, Princess of Hanover. She is also a Princess of Monaco.

This list shows how common the name Alexandra has been among royal families across different countries and centuries.
